Share via


az billing profile

此命令群組處於預覽狀態,且正在開發中。 參考和支援層級: https://aka.ms/CLI_refstatus

管理配置檔。

命令

名稱 Description 類型 狀態
az billing profile create

建立或更新帳單配置檔。 合約類型為 Microsoft 客戶合約 或 Microsoft 合作夥伴合約 的計費帳戶支援此作業。

核心 預覽
az billing profile list

列出用戶可存取的帳單配置檔。 合約類型為 Microsoft 客戶合約 或 Microsoft 合作夥伴合約 的計費帳戶支援此作業。

核心 預覽
az billing profile reservation

管理配置檔保留。

核心 預覽
az billing profile reservation list

藉由布建狀態,列出帳單配置檔的保留和保留群組的匯總計數。

核心 預覽
az billing profile show

依其識別碼取得帳單配置檔。 合約類型為 Microsoft 客戶合約 或 Microsoft 合作夥伴合約 的計費帳戶支援此作業。

核心 預覽
az billing profile update

建立或更新帳單配置檔。 合約類型為 Microsoft 客戶合約 或 Microsoft 合作夥伴合約 的計費帳戶支援此作業。

核心 預覽
az billing profile wait

將 CLI 置於等候狀態,直到符合帳單配置檔的條件為止。

核心 預覽

az billing profile create

預覽

命令群組 「帳單配置檔」處於預覽狀態,且正在開發中。 參考和支援層級: https://aka.ms/CLI_refstatus

建立或更新帳單配置檔。 合約類型為 Microsoft 客戶合約 或 Microsoft 合作夥伴合約 的計費帳戶支援此作業。

az billing profile create --account-name
                          --name
                          [--bill-to]
                          [--display-name]
                          [--enabled-azure-plans]
                          [--invoice-email-opt-in {false, true}]
                          [--invoice-sections-value]
                          [--no-wait]
                          [--po-number]

範例

建立帳單配置檔

az billing profile create --account-name "{billingAccountName}" --name "{billingProfileName}" --bill-to address-line1="Test Address 1" city="Redmond" country="US" first-name="Test" last-name="User" postal-code="12345" region="WA" --display-name "Finance" --enabled-azure-plans sku-id="0001" --enabled-azure-plans sku-id="0002" --invoice-email-opt-in true --po-number "ABC12345"

必要參數

--account-name

可唯一識別計費帳戶的標識碼。

--name -n

可唯一識別帳單配置檔的標識碼。

選擇性參數

--bill-to

帳單地址。

使用量:--bill-to first-name=XX last-name=XX company-name=XX address-line1=XX address-line2=XX address-line3=XX city=XX region=XX region=XX country=XX postal-code=XX email=XX phone-number=XX.

--display-name

帳單配置檔的名稱。

--enabled-azure-plans

已啟用 Azure 方案的相關信息。

使用量:--enabled-azure-plans sku-id=XX sku-id:SKU 標識符。您可以使用多個 --enabled-azure-plans 自變數來指定多個動作。

--invoice-email-opt-in

旗標,控制帳單配置檔的發票是否透過電子郵件傳送。

接受的值: false, true
--invoice-sections-value

與帳單配置文件相關聯的發票區段。 預期值:json-string/@json-file。

--no-wait

請勿等候長時間執行的作業完成。

預設值: False
--po-number

將出現在帳單配置檔所產生發票上的採購單名稱。

全域參數
--debug

增加記錄詳細資訊,以顯示所有偵錯記錄。

--help -h

顯示此說明訊息並結束。

--only-show-errors

只顯示錯誤,隱藏警告。

--output -o

輸出格式。

接受的值: json, jsonc, none, table, tsv, yaml, yamlc
預設值: json
--query

JMESPath 查詢字串。 如需詳細資訊和範例,請參閱 http://jmespath.org/

--subscription

訂用帳戶的名稱或標識碼。 您可以使用 來設定預設訂用 az account set -s NAME_OR_ID帳戶。

--verbose

增加記錄詳細資訊。 使用 --debug 來取得完整偵錯記錄。

az billing profile list

預覽

命令群組 「帳單配置檔」處於預覽狀態,且正在開發中。 參考和支援層級: https://aka.ms/CLI_refstatus

列出用戶可存取的帳單配置檔。 合約類型為 Microsoft 客戶合約 或 Microsoft 合作夥伴合約 的計費帳戶支援此作業。

az billing profile list --account-name
                        [--expand]

範例

列出具有預設屬性的帳單配置檔

az billing profile list --account-name "{billingAccountName}"

列出具有所需展開屬性的帳單配置檔

az billing profile list --expand "invoiceSections" --account-name "{billingAccountName}"

必要參數

--account-name

可唯一識別計費帳戶的標識碼。

選擇性參數

--expand

可用來展開發票區段。

全域參數
--debug

增加記錄詳細資訊,以顯示所有偵錯記錄。

--help -h

顯示此說明訊息並結束。

--only-show-errors

只顯示錯誤,隱藏警告。

--output -o

輸出格式。

接受的值: json, jsonc, none, table, tsv, yaml, yamlc
預設值: json
--query

JMESPath 查詢字串。 如需詳細資訊和範例,請參閱 http://jmespath.org/

--subscription

訂用帳戶的名稱或標識碼。 您可以使用 來設定預設訂用 az account set -s NAME_OR_ID帳戶。

--verbose

增加記錄詳細資訊。 使用 --debug 來取得完整偵錯記錄。

az billing profile show

預覽

命令群組 「帳單配置檔」處於預覽狀態,且正在開發中。 參考和支援層級: https://aka.ms/CLI_refstatus

依其識別碼取得帳單配置檔。 合約類型為 Microsoft 客戶合約 或 Microsoft 合作夥伴合約 的計費帳戶支援此作業。

az billing profile show --account-name
                        --name
                        [--expand]

範例

顯示具有預設屬性的帳單配置檔

az billing profile show --account-name "{billingAccountName}" --name "{billingProfileName}"

顯示具有 expaned 屬性的帳單設定檔

az billing profile show --expand "invoiceSections" --account-name "{billingAccountName}" --name "{billingProfileName}"

必要參數

--account-name

可唯一識別計費帳戶的標識碼。

--name -n

可唯一識別帳單配置檔的標識碼。

選擇性參數

--expand

可用來展開發票區段。

全域參數
--debug

增加記錄詳細資訊,以顯示所有偵錯記錄。

--help -h

顯示此說明訊息並結束。

--only-show-errors

只顯示錯誤,隱藏警告。

--output -o

輸出格式。

接受的值: json, jsonc, none, table, tsv, yaml, yamlc
預設值: json
--query

JMESPath 查詢字串。 如需詳細資訊和範例,請參閱 http://jmespath.org/

--subscription

訂用帳戶的名稱或標識碼。 您可以使用 來設定預設訂用 az account set -s NAME_OR_ID帳戶。

--verbose

增加記錄詳細資訊。 使用 --debug 來取得完整偵錯記錄。

az billing profile update

預覽

命令群組 「帳單配置檔」處於預覽狀態,且正在開發中。 參考和支援層級: https://aka.ms/CLI_refstatus

建立或更新帳單配置檔。 合約類型為 Microsoft 客戶合約 或 Microsoft 合作夥伴合約 的計費帳戶支援此作業。

az billing profile update --account-name
                          --name
                          [--bill-to]
                          [--display-name]
                          [--enabled-azure-plans]
                          [--invoice-email-opt-in {false, true}]
                          [--invoice-sections-value]
                          [--no-wait]
                          [--po-number]

必要參數

--account-name

可唯一識別計費帳戶的標識碼。

--name -n

可唯一識別帳單配置檔的標識碼。

選擇性參數

--bill-to

帳單地址。

使用量:--bill-to first-name=XX last-name=XX company-name=XX address-line1=XX address-line2=XX address-line3=XX city=XX region=XX region=XX country=XX postal-code=XX email=XX phone-number=XX.

--display-name

帳單配置檔的名稱。

--enabled-azure-plans

已啟用 Azure 方案的相關信息。

使用量:--enabled-azure-plans sku-id=XX sku-id:SKU 標識符。您可以使用多個 --enabled-azure-plans 自變數來指定多個動作。

--invoice-email-opt-in

旗標,控制帳單配置檔的發票是否透過電子郵件傳送。

接受的值: false, true
--invoice-sections-value

與帳單配置文件相關聯的發票區段。 預期值:json-string/@json-file。

--no-wait

請勿等候長時間執行的作業完成。

預設值: False
--po-number

將出現在帳單配置檔所產生發票上的採購單名稱。

全域參數
--debug

增加記錄詳細資訊,以顯示所有偵錯記錄。

--help -h

顯示此說明訊息並結束。

--only-show-errors

只顯示錯誤,隱藏警告。

--output -o

輸出格式。

接受的值: json, jsonc, none, table, tsv, yaml, yamlc
預設值: json
--query

JMESPath 查詢字串。 如需詳細資訊和範例,請參閱 http://jmespath.org/

--subscription

訂用帳戶的名稱或標識碼。 您可以使用 來設定預設訂用 az account set -s NAME_OR_ID帳戶。

--verbose

增加記錄詳細資訊。 使用 --debug 來取得完整偵錯記錄。

az billing profile wait

預覽

命令群組 「帳單配置檔」處於預覽狀態,且正在開發中。 參考和支援層級: https://aka.ms/CLI_refstatus

將 CLI 置於等候狀態,直到符合帳單配置檔的條件為止。

az billing profile wait --account-name
                        --name
                        [--created]
                        [--custom]
                        [--deleted]
                        [--exists]
                        [--expand]
                        [--interval]
                        [--timeout]
                        [--updated]

範例

暫停執行下一行 CLI 腳本,直到帳單配置檔成功建立為止。

az billing profile wait --expand "invoiceSections" --account-name "{billingAccountName}" --name "{billingProfileName}" --created

暫停執行下一行 CLI 腳本,直到帳單配置檔成功更新為止。

az billing profile wait --expand "invoiceSections" --account-name "{billingAccountName}" --name "{billingProfileName}" --updated

必要參數

--account-name

可唯一識別計費帳戶的標識碼。

--name -n

可唯一識別帳單配置檔的標識碼。

選擇性參數

--created

請等候在 'Succeeded' 使用 'provisioningState' 建立。

預設值: False
--custom

等到條件符合自定義 JMESPath 查詢為止。 例如 provisioningState!='InProgress', instanceView.statuses[?code=='PowerState/running']。

--deleted

等到刪除為止。

預設值: False
--exists

等候資源存在。

預設值: False
--expand

可用來展開發票區段。

--interval

輪詢間隔以秒為單位。

預設值: 30
--timeout

以秒為單位的等候上限。

預設值: 3600
--updated

等到 provisioningState 更新為 'Succeeded'。

預設值: False
全域參數
--debug

增加記錄詳細資訊,以顯示所有偵錯記錄。

--help -h

顯示此說明訊息並結束。

--only-show-errors

只顯示錯誤,隱藏警告。

--output -o

輸出格式。

接受的值: json, jsonc, none, table, tsv, yaml, yamlc
預設值: json
--query

JMESPath 查詢字串。 如需詳細資訊和範例,請參閱 http://jmespath.org/

--subscription

訂用帳戶的名稱或標識碼。 您可以使用 來設定預設訂用 az account set -s NAME_OR_ID帳戶。

--verbose

增加記錄詳細資訊。 使用 --debug 來取得完整偵錯記錄。